Output 6639a0400d51e5b1f4d3af653999f926a867b1fba2d0f50ed1e822c90b2c26f5:0

value
578470
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c17781d5d0d4a3ebf8fc456e76cd805225b8c6b OP_EQUALVERIFY OP_CHECKSIG
address
126wDyHYA7UgEcjM66SiT8LHL8Wby2wPkv
transaction
6639a0400d51e5b1f4d3af653999f926a867b1fba2d0f50ed1e822c90b2c26f5
spent
true